Standard NF E02-352 - Afnor EDITIONS NF E 02-352 standard is a French technical specification for Geometrical Product Specifications (GPS) specifically focused on cut and bent workpieces . It defines general dimensional and geometrical tolerances for features that do not have individual tolerance indications on a drawing. Key Technical Details Applies to non-machined, cut, and bent metal parts made from flat products (hot or cold rolled steel). It excludes deep-drawn parts and those subject to heat treatment before measurement. Tolerance Classes: The standard defines three specific tolerance classes: Narrow (E) Normal (N) (sometimes referred to as classes 1, 2, and 3 or narrow, normal, and large). Parameters Covered: Includes tolerances for linear and angular dimensions, as well as geometric tolerances for flatness and straightness. The primary active version is from August 2013 , which superseded the original September 1999 version. TMA Standard Tolerances Helpful paper or alternative resources If you can't The standard NF E 02-352 is a French technical specification by AFNOR (Association Française de Normalisation) that defines the general dimensional and geometrical tolerances for cut and bent workpieces. Because standard machining tolerances (like ISO 2768) often don't apply well to sheet metal processes, this standard was created to fill that gap for parts without individual tolerance indications. Core Purpose of NF E 02-352 The primary goal of NF E 02-352 is to simplify engineering drawings. Instead of detailing every single tolerance for a cut or bent part, a designer can simply reference this standard to ensure "good workmanship" accuracy. Scope: It applies to parts cut and bent from flat steel products (rolled hot or cold). Tolerance Classes: The standard establishes three precision levels: Narrow (e): For high-precision applications. Normal (n): The default standard for most industrial applications. Large (l): For less critical components where wider variations are acceptable. Technical Details and Tables The standard provides specific allowable deviations based on nominal dimensions and material thickness. Key areas covered include: Dimensional Deviations: Limits for linear and angular dimensions of flat cut parts. Bent Workpieces: General tolerances for the height of a folded edge and the positioning of openings relative to a bend. Geometric Tolerances: Guidelines for coaxiality and symmetry, which vary depending on the thickness range (e.g., from 0.1 mm to over 10 mm).
